Verse Comparison: 2 Samuel 18:13
American Standard Version
Otherwise if I had dealt falsely against his life (and there is no matter hid from the king), then thou thyself wouldest have set thyself against `me'.
Amplified® Bible
Otherwise, if I had dealt falsely against his life--for nothing is hidden from the king--you yourself would have taken sides against me.
Contemporary English Version
He always finds out what's going on. I would have been risking my life to kill Absalom, because you would have let me take the blame."
Darby English Version
Or I should have acted falsely against mine own life, for there is no matter concealed from the king, and thou wouldest have set thyself against [me].
Good News Bible
But if I had disobeyed the king and killed Absalom, the king would have heard about it---he hears about everything---and you would not have defended me."
King James Version
Otherwise I should have wrought falsehood against mine own life: for there is no matter hid from the king, and thou thyself wouldest have set thyself against me.
New American Standard Bible
"Otherwise, if I had dealt treacherously against his life (and there is nothing hidden from the king), then you yourself would have stood aloof."
New International Version
And if I had put my life in jeopardy —and nothing is hidden from the king—you would have kept your distance from me."
New King James Version
Otherwise I would have dealt falsely against my own life. For there is nothing hidden from the king, and you yourself would have set yourself against me.”
N.A.S.B. in E-Prime
"Otherwise, if I had dealt treacherously against his life (and nothing hides from the king), then you yourself would have stood aloof."
Revised Standard Version
On the other hand, if I had dealt treacherously against his life (and there is nothing hidden from the king), then you yourself would have stood aloof."
Young's Literal Translation
or I had done against my soul a vain thing, and no matter is hid from the king, and thou -- thou dost station thyself over-against.'
